Web22 jun. 2024 · Mistake #9: You’re harvesting the big leaves. It’s tempting to harvest the largest leaves of basil, the ones on the bottom branches of the plant. But those big leaves are the main power source for the plant, taking in the most sunlight and providing the rest of the plant with nutrients. Pruning them off will leave you with a basil plant ...
